Some of the items include the rainbow Pride flag printed on T-shirts, mugs, tumblers, hats, Mickey Mouse pins and a Mickey Mouse backpack – obviously targeted at children.

Several items also feature the iconic logos of Star Wars and Marvel in rainbow colors.

“The Disney Pride Collection was created by LGBTQIA+ employees and allies at The Walt Disney Company and is a reflection of their incredible contributions and place at the heart of the company. We stand in solidarity with our LGBTQIA+ community everywhere,” the company said in a statement releasing the products.

The company added, “The Walt Disney Company will be donating all of our profits from the Disney Pride Collection sales now through June 30, 2022, to organizations that support LGBTQIA+ youth and families. This includes sales of Pixar, Marvel, and Star Wars Pride Collection merchandise.”

Fox Business reports that “The company previously only donated a small percentage of the clothing line’s profits.”

Some of the organizations that purchases from the collection will support include: Ali Forney Center, GLSEN, LGBTQ Center OC, Los Angeles LGBT Center, PFLAG National, SF LGBT Center, The Trevor Project, and the Zebra Coalition.

According to Fox Business, “The company has produced Pride children’s clothes every year since 2018, but the clothing line was renamed this year from the ‘Rainbow Disney Collection’ to the ‘Disney Pride Collection.’”
